Compare kawase vs Ayondo Commission And Fees
kawase and Ayondo are online brokerage plat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to charge. The cause of this is that the companies of online brokerages are scaled much better. In other words, an online broker isn't necessarily affected by the number of clients they have.
But this does not nec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are mainly three different types of penalties for this objective.
The first sort of fees to look out for are trading charges. Whenever you make a genuine tr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ading fees. In such instances, you're spending a spread, financing speed, or a commission. The kinds of trading charges and the prices differ from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or determined by the traded quantity. On the flip side, a spread denotes the difference between the buying and selling price. Financing or overnight rates are people that are charged when you maintain a leveraged position for longer than a day.
Apart from trading charges, online agents also charge non-trading fees. These are determined by the actions you undertake in your accounts. They're charged for surgeries like depositing money,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
